impressive - what was behind decision to cooky cut/weld several segments ? was that down to challenge of bending a large piece of steel.
you just used an angle grinder or reciprocating saw , too ?
Yeah made it a lot easier to butt weld and shape panels than doing it in one massive chunk as obviously in a wheel arch there are a lot of contours. Did this two years ago and just cleaned the arches last week and still no rust there so holding up so far.
All cut out with a angle grinder with cutting disc yeah.
The scary thing was it was just the dog legs on the back doors that were initially rusty but removing the arch liners revealed a whole lot of horrors! The rest of the car is completely rust free however.
